
BODY { background: #000000 url(Graphics/Cruise-Okanagan-Background.jpg) 50% 0%;

margin-top:0px; 
margin-right:0;
margin-bottom:0;
margin-left:0;

} 

table.Main{
 border:0px;
 width:1020px;
 background-color:#FFFFFF;
 background-image:url(Graphics/Page-Background.jpg);

 }
 
 table.Promo{
 border:0px;
 width:300px;
 height:337px;
 background-image:url(Graphics/Left-Side-TABLE-Background.jpg);

 }


table.Links-Copyright{
 border:0px;
 width:1020px;

 }

td.Top {
 height:82px;
 }

td.Pics {
 height:260px;
 }

td.Navigation-Main{
  background-image:url(Graphics/Navigation-Background.jpg);
  height:79px;
  }
   
td.Left-Side{
  background-image:url(Graphics/Left-Side-Background.jpg);
  width:300px;
  height:337px;
  }

table.Links-Copyright{
 height:40px;
 width:1020px;
 border:0px;
 background-image:url(Graphics/Bottom.jpg);
 }

  
a:link { 
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color:#86BD37;
	font-weight:bold;
	text-decoration:none;
}

a:hover {  
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#0066FF;
	font-weight:bold;
	text-decoration:none;
}

a:active {  color: #8FC1E4}

a:visited {   
	font-family: Arial, Helvetica, sans-serif;
	font-size: 15px;
	color:#6F6F6F;
	font-weight:bold;
	text-decoration:none;
}

.text { font-size: 11pt; color: #000033; font-family: arial, helvetica, sans serif; font-weight:normal} 
.text_small { font-size: 10pt; color: #000033; font-family: arial, helvetica, sans serif; font-weight:normal} 

.text_small_pink { font-size: 10pt; color: #FE419B; font-family: arial, helvetica, sans serif; font-weight:normal} 
.text_small_burgundy { font-size: 10pt; color: #6A0000; font-family: arial, helvetica, sans serif; font-weight:normal} 

.text_small_powderblue { font-size: 10pt; color: #5C8EFF; font-family: arial, helvetica, sans serif; font-weight:normal} 
.text_small_sailornavy { font-size: 10pt; color: #002F9D; font-family: arial, helvetica, sans serif; font-weight:normal} 

.headings-white { font-size: 12pt; color: #FFFFFF; font-family: arial, helvetica, sans serif; font-weight:bold} 

.Headings-LakeBlue { font-size: 15pt; color: #0046EA; font-family: times, times new roman, serif; font-weight: bold; font-style:italic}    
.Headings-Crimson { font-size: 15pt; color: #C0015C; font-family: times, times new roman, serif; font-weight: bold; font-style:italic}    

.tiny { font-size: 5pt; color: #000000; font-family: verdana, arial, helvetica, sans serif} 

.smalltext { font-size: 8pt; color: #000000; font-family: verdana, arial, helvetica, sans serif} 

.smallertext { font-size: 8pt; color: #000000; font-family: arial, helvetica, sans serif} 

.links { font-size: 7pt; color: #ffffff; font-family: verdana, arial, helvetica, sans serif} 
.disclaimerheading { font-size: 8pt; color: #ffffff; font-family: arial, helvetica, sans serif}

.green_text_bold { font-size: 8pt; color: #5F7B2F; font-family: verdana, arial, helvetica, sans serif; font-weight:bold} 
.blue_text_bold { font-size: 8pt; color: #000066; font-family: verdana, arial, helvetica, sans serif; font-weight:bold} 
.lite_blue_text { font-size: 8pt; color: #0000CC; font-family: verdana, arial, helvetica, sans serif} 

 .forms {  
    font-family: verdana, arial, sans-serif; 
    font-size: 9pt;
    color: #2D2D2D;
	font-weight: normal;
	background-color: #FFFFFF;
	}


.NAV a:link { 
	font-family: Arial Narrow, Arial, Helvetica, sans-serif;
	font-size: 15px;
	color:#000033;
	font-weight:bold;
	text-decoration:none;
}

.NAV a:hover {  
	font-family: Arial Narrow, Arial, Helvetica, sans-serif;
	font-size: 15px;
	color: #FFFFFF;
	font-weight:bold;
	text-decoration:none;
}

.NAV a:active {  color: #8FC1E4}

.NAV a:visited {   
	font-family: Arial Narrow, Arial, Helvetica, sans-serif;
	font-size: 15px;
	color:#2D286B;
	font-weight:bold;
	text-decoration:none;
}


